Many of you probably know Carl Johnson as CJ from GTA: San Andreas. You can discover his fate as a secret in GTA 5 – we have marked the location on the map above. At the grave with the wooden cross you can press the button indicated to interact with it. We don't want to spoil what happens next…

In the northern Pacific off the coast of Paleto Bay There is a sunken UFO at the bottom of the Pacific. If you grab a submarine or diving gear, you can dive down and see it up close. A little tip: There is even an entrance at the bottom of the UFO.

However, this is not the only UFO you will see in GTA 5. Strictly speaking, they are a total of five UFOs in the game known. However, the underwater UFO and three other flying objects only become visible after you have reached 100 percent. One can be found in Sandy Shores, two more (one of which crashed) near Fort Zancudo, and the last one on the summit of Mount Chiliad.

In GTA Online you can get to a hidden apartment under the map through a glitch. Unfortunately, you can't enter it easily. You need an SUV and a parachute. You have to enter the parking garage in West Vinewood and you can glide out of the map by climbing onto the SUV. Then you open the parachute and glide down to the apartment. Once you land on it, all items in the apartment will reload.

In the Grand Senora Desert there is a west of Sandy Shores remote house boarded up with boards and wooden panels. At the back of the house there is a spaceship part on the collapsed terrace. If you visit the house on a dark stormy night, you can hear the ghostly scream of a girl at midnight.

In Ludendorff, where the very first mission of GTA 5 takes place, you can make a crazy discovery. If you drive under the railway bridge onto the frozen river, you can discover an alien frozen in the thick layer of ice.

North of Grapeseed you can find a farm where Mariuhana plants are grown. There is a makeshift one in the middle of the open area Greenhouse where you can find the grass.

At Ron Alternates Wind Farm there is a small bay with a small cave where you can find one of the rare Dodo seaplanes. However, you must have completed the mission “The Nervous Ron” beforehand.

You can just off the highway at the foot of Mount Gordo a golden tree discover. It is not known whether this tree was intentionally colored gold or whether it is a bug in the game. Just look at it for yourself.

The developers at Rockstar Games have this in GTA 5 Home of playboy Hugh Heffner recreated. You can find the house in Richman County. The garden with pool and love grotto was also impressively recreated. At night you can even find people throwing a party there.

In Great Chaparral there is a mine off the main road, the entrance to which is blocked by a door and a massive wooden beam. With explosives like C4 or grenades However, you can open the door and enter the abandoned mine shafts. If you go a little further into the mine, you can even find a man's body lying on the tracks.

West of Pacific Bluffs you can do this in the Pacific Skeleton of a blue whale find. The ribs and skull bones are very well preserved and of impressive size. Even if you don't need a breathing apparatus or a submarine to go down, it's still a good idea to take one with you.

Let's stay underwater: There is also a mysterious hatch at the bottom of the sea. However, the immense water pressure makes it impossible to enter. At least some players were able to get close enough to hear a knock code. This says the following: “Hey, you never call, how are you going to go bowling?” Fans of GTA 4 know this one obvious reference to Niko Bellic's cousin Roman is.

Speaking of the sea: The real Bermuda Triangle is located in the Atlantic between South Florida, Puerto Rico and Bermuda. The makers of GTA 5 didn't miss the opportunity to integrate a version of it into their game. That devil's triangle is located there in Paleto Bay. If you enter this area in GTA Online, you will be teleported back without your vehicle and it may well be that things are missing from your inventory afterwards.

Since GTA 5 takes place in the same area as GTA: San Andreas, of course you can the famous Grove Street not missing. There you will increasingly meet members of the street gang dressed in green. If you look closely, you can even see NPCs that look like CJ, Big Smoke or Sweet.

Mount Chiliad is considered the center for all sorts of GTA mysteries, including the following strange phenomenon: Someone actually appears there a face carved or drawn into the mountain to have. Some players recognize it as Jesse Pinkman from Breaking Bad, while others suspect that it could be the likeness of one of the developers. And what do you think?

If you're already near Mount Chiliad – in its nature reserve, to be precise – you definitely should Look for a convertible. This is most likely surrounded by the police and a short time later it drives down the cliff into the abyss.

Become Movie Thelma & Louise Anyone who has seen this knows that this is a clear allusion to the final scene. However, you can only admire the spectacle if you are in a plane or helicopter visited the place between 7 p.m. and 8 p.m. Otherwise you will only find the two women in the vehicle.

Another film reference in the Mount Chiliad Nature Reserve refers to No Country For Old Men. There you will encounter a number of abandoned vehicles and people who have been shot, reminiscent of the well-known shootout scene. If you're lucky, you'll even find a suitcase with exactly GTA$25,000 in it.

Even though it's usually relatively warm in San Andreas, at least in this case it's a little frosty: There's one waiting in La Mesa smiling snowman between two cold rooms waiting to be discovered by you.

Collector's editions of video games usually contain artwork or expensive figures. However, the Collector's Edition of GTA 5 still has a special feature hidden in the included card: If you shine a black light on them, all sorts of secret places, UFOs and other secrets become visible.
